Property summary
This exceptional 138,182 square foot multi-use facility, located at 2001 N Chamberlain Ave in Hamilton County, presents a unique opportunity for a variety of businesses. The property boasts a flexible layout, ideal for coworking, creative office spaces, manufacturing, flex space, warehouse operations, distribution, or R&D. The building is classified as Class B and features two stories, offering a total of three suites. Spaces range from a minimum of 5,200 square feet to a maximum contiguous area of 10,000 square feet, making it suitable for businesses of various sizes. The property includes four loading docks equipped with four dock-high doors, ensuring efficient loading and unloading. Ample parking is provided with 20 spaces. The 16.73-acre site is zoned M-1. Previous tenants occupied the space with over 30 employees, utilizing areas for R&D, production, offices, executive suites, break rooms, and outdoor break areas. The building offers convenient features such as swipe card entry and coded gate systems, along with heated and cooled warehouse spaces. This move-in ready space eliminates the need for extensive build-out, allowing businesses to quickly establish operations.
